Make Up: Daily Routine

Make Up: Daily Routine

Today I'm sharing my daily makeup routine. I usually don't tend to wear too much makeup when I'm teaching, but instead go for more of a natural look. I start off using Urban Decay Naked Foundation. This foundation is a serious favorite of mine. It is so light, but the coverage is amazing. I don't have flawless skin (how wonderful would that be?!) so I have to wear foundation to cover up blemishes and even out my skin tone. This foundation is a miracle worker. I bought it from Sephora for about $40....and it's worth every penny. It's light, non greasy, and covers so much that I only need a little bit of concealer. 

After I've put on my foundation I use Benefit's Erase Paste concealer. I use this under my eyes, for pimples, or just to brighten my skin. I buy my concealer one shade lighter than normal so that it gives my skin some brightness. A little goes a long way with this stuff, and it really does do what the name implies.

I have been using Bare Minerals foundation for about three years now. I love the coverage it gives and it really helps keep my face feeling fresh and non greasy. I'm a fan of matte looks when it comes to daily makeup. If I'm going to be working all day, I want makeup that will stay put. The dewy look is great, but for a natural look I want something that will hide the oil. This bare minerals foundation is perfect for just that. I know you might think it's overkill to use liquid foundation AND powder foundation, but it works for me. The bare minerals foundation adds another layer of protection and helps keep my makeup in place all day long. 

After I've finished with the foundation and concealers I use bronzer to give my skin some much needed glow. I like NARS bronzers for night time looks, but tend to use Benefit Hoola Bronzer for everyday. The NARS bronzer, laguna, has more shimmer to it. I like that for a night out, but not for work. The Hoola bronzer is great because it's matte and doesn't have any shimmer to it. It's strictly bronze color that adds some warmth and dimension to my face. It's really easy to use and you don't need much. 

For a daily look, I like a pink blush. Again, I'm not a fan of shimmer blushes for everyday looks so I like this one from Smashbox. The pink shade adds some pop of color and goes well with my fair (to light) skin tone. I don't use too much...just a little bit on the apples of my cheeks. 

For my eyes I tend to stay pretty low key. I use Benefit's They're Real Mascara and Stila's Liquid Eyeliner in black. I don't normally use eye shadow during the week....and I'm not sure why! I really should, but it seems to be the step I miss each day. I love my mascara and eyeliner. The mascara makes my lashes look really long and the eyeliner is a felt tip so it's almost like using a marker, which makes it way easier to draw the line. I highly recommend both! 

I look older when I wear color on my lips, and as I've posted before, I love, love, love these NARS Lip Pencils. They add the perfect amount of color and stay on for so long. They are easy to apply and look really natural. 

The last couple of things I add are some Highlighter to the bridge of my nose and cheek bones and then I brush my face in a little bit of HD Finishing Powder to really make my makeup set. I love this finishing powder from Sephora. It blends everything together and makes my makeup stay put all day long. It's one of my favorite makeup products that I happened to forget on the image above. 

 So there you go....my daily makeup routine. It usually takes me about 5-10 minutes to do my makeup in the morning (I would love to spend more time, but when you get up at 6 am, 10 minutes is all you need!). It's a pretty simple routine - and maybe I'll add a video to show how I use the items in the future!

LBD

LBD


Dress ,  Cardigan  , Jacket  , Tights , Scarf , Boots  , Heels  , Belt 

I love my little black dress because it's one of the most versatile things in my closet. It's so easy to dress up, dress down, or give an edgier look. In look #1 I paired it with a longer cardigan. I think this look could be worn to the office (if you have a laid back work site like me) or during the weekend. Look #2 has a little more edge. It's paired with a leather jacket to give kind of a cool girl look. I would wear this on the weekends to get dinner or drinks. #3 is paired with a scarf, tights, and booties. I like this look because it's so effortless. Black goes with anything so really any color scarf or any color tight would do. If you've been following my blog, you already know I love the color burgundy so that's what I went with (I really need to start staying away from that color!) Look #4 is a more dressed up look. I paired it with a gold bow belt from Kate Spade, bangles, and some plain black heels. I would wear this to a dressy dinner or holiday party. 

The LBD can be worn so many ways. It's a staple every girl should have in their wardrobe. You really cannot go wrong with a little black dress...
